The Lhasa Apso first appeared in the UK in the twenties when these small Tibetan dogs were an instant hit. Lhasas have a fascinating history, having been the dogs of choice for the holy men of Tibet as well as nobles. Today, Lhasa Apso is still a firm favourite with people, not just here in the UK but elsewhere in the world, and for good reason. The Lhasa breed is consistently one of the most popular small dogs in the country.
